The Mauryan Empire reached its height during the reign of Ashoka. Under Ashoka, the empire expanded as well as which religion? A
Alona [7]

Answer:

A. Buddhism.

Explanation:

The great emperor Ashoka converted into Buddhism. He made it an official religion of his empire and promoted it throughout the empire during his reign. He also generously funded architectural and artistic works that found inspiration in Buddhist themes. Buddhism owes a lot of its spread in India to Ashoka.
